DAILY MATCH-UPS: Fried projected to deliver on short-slate Thursday

Today's Overview/Schedule/Weather: Thursday’s action is light, with just over one-third of the league engaged in closing out weekday sets or opening weekend ones. Six games are on the docket; all six are night games and should be okay weatherwise. Atlanta (STL-ATL) and New York (DET-NYY) could have some rain, but those games are expected to go off without a hitch.

 

Notable Starts:

Max Fried faces the St. Louis Cardinals. Fried has been consistent since returning from injury in early August and owns a sparkling 0.35 ERA across four career starts against the Cardinals. STL has sputtered on the road of late, posting a .617 OPS in its last seven efforts.
